New Mexico General Election
Survey of 700 Likely Voters
September 8, 2008
1* How do
you rate the way that George W. Bush is performing his role as President? Excellent, good, fair, or poor?
17% Excellent
19% Good
10% Fair
53% Poor
1% Not sure

5* In
terms of how you will vote for President, are you primarily interested in National
Security issues such as the War with Iraq and the War on Terror, Economic
issues such as jobs and economic growth, Domestic Issues like Social Security and Health Care, Cultural issues such as
same-sex marriage and abortion, or Fiscal issues such as taxes and government
spending?
23% National Security Issues
41% Economic Issues
13% Domestic Issues
8% Cultural Issues
8% Fiscal Issues
7% Not sure
6* Barack Obama
named Joe Biden to be his Vice Presidential running mate. Was this the right
choice for Obama to make?
37%
Yes
34% No
29% Not sure
7* John McCain
named Sarah Palin to be his Vice Presidential running mate. Was this the right
choice for McCain to make?
48%
Yes
36% No
16% Not sure
8* In political terms, is
Joe Biden very conservative, somewhat conservative, moderate, somewhat liberal,
or very liberal?
2% Very conservative
12% Somewhat conservative
28% Moderate
26% Somewhat liberal
25% Very liberal
7% Not sure
9* In political terms, is
Sarah Palin very conservative, somewhat conservative, moderate, somewhat
liberal, or very liberal?
59% Very conservative
23% Somewhat conservative
8% Moderate
3% Somewhat liberal
2% Very liberal
5% Not sure
10* When you vote for President this year, will you be
voting with enthusiasm for your candidate or voting primarily against the other
candidate?
73%
Voting with enthusiasm for your candidate
23% Voting primarily against the
other candidate
5% Not sure
NOTE: Margin of Sampling Error, +/- 4
percentage points with a 95% level of confidence
